Species: Goat
Breed: Sirohi
General Information | |
Species | Goat |
Synonym | Majithi, Parbatsari, Devgarhi |
Breeding Tract | Ajmer, Bhilwara, Chittorgarh, Sirohi, Udaipur, Rajsamand (Rajasthan) |
Comment On Breeding Tract | Arid And Semi Arid Region Along With Most Part Of The Arawali Hills And Districts Of Central And Southern Rajasthan. |
Main Use | Food – Milk And Meat |
Origin | Name Derived From Sirohi District Of Rajasthan |
Herd Book Or Rigister Established | No |
Breed Societies(If Any) | No |
Adaptability To Environment | Sirohi Goat Is A Hardy Animal Adapted To Harsh Agro-Climatic Conditions Of Rajasthan. |
Morphology | |
Colour | Coat Colour Is Predominantly Brown With Light Or Dark Brown Patches. |
Horns Present | Both |
Number Of Horns | 2 |
Horns Shape And Size | Horns Are Slightly Twisted And Curved, Directed Upward And Backward. Small In Size (<15cm). Some Polled Animals Are Also Present. |
Visible Characteristics | Flat And Leaf Like Drooping Ears. |
